Excel 交換欄位:輕鬆搞定!
於 Excel 中處理數據時,經常需要對多個欄位進行調整。其中,交換欄位乃一個常見一些操作需求。本文將介紹幾種簡單易用所方法,幫助您快速高效地完成 Excel 交換欄位某任務。
1. 使用剪下又貼上功能
這個是一個最直接所方法,但效率較低。您只需選擇需要交換既兩個欄位,然後依次執行以下操作:
- 剪下: 選擇第一個欄位,並按下 Ctrl+X 鍵進行剪下操作。
- 貼上: 選擇第二個欄位所位置,並按下 Ctrl+V 鍵進行貼上操作。
- 重複操作: 選擇第二個欄位,並按下 Ctrl+X 鍵進行剪下;選擇第一個欄位某位置,並按下 Ctrl+V 鍵進行貼上。
2. 使用“剪切”工具
“剪切”工具可以幫助您更快速地交換兩個相鄰那欄位。操作步驟如下:
- 選擇欄位: 選擇需要交換某兩個相鄰其欄位。
- 點擊“剪切”工具: 於“開始”選項卡其“剪貼板”組中,點擊“剪切”工具。
- 移動欄位: 將鼠標移動到需要放置第一個欄位該位置,然後點擊滑鼠左鍵。
3. 使用“複製”工具
“複製”工具可以幫助您交換兩個任意位置之欄位。操作步驟如下:
- 選擇欄位: 選擇需要交換既第一個欄位。
- 點擊“複製”工具: 之中“開始”選項卡其“剪貼板”組中,點擊“複製”工具。
- 選擇位置: 選擇需要放置第一個欄位此位置,並按住 Ctrl 鍵點擊滑鼠左鍵。
- 點擊“插入”工具: 處“開始”選項卡某“剪貼板”組中,點擊“插入”工具,選擇“插入剪下既單元格”。
- 重複操作: 選擇需要交換既第二個欄位,並按住 Ctrl 鍵點擊滑鼠左鍵,然後於第一個欄位一些位置點擊滑鼠右鍵,選擇“刪除”。
4. 使用快捷鍵
您可以使用快捷鍵 Shift+Ctrl+> 或 Shift+Ctrl+< 來快速交換相鄰其兩個欄位。
5. 使用 VBA 宏
如果您需要頻繁地交換欄位,則可以使用 VBA 宏來自動化操作。有關 VBA 宏之詳細説明,請參閲 Microsoft 官方網站。
6. 使用第三方工具
一些第三方工具更提供交換欄位之功能,例如 Kutools for Excel。此处些工具通常包含更多高級功能,例如批量交換欄位等。
無論您選擇哪種方法,都可以輕鬆地當中 Excel 中交換欄位。希望本文能幫助您提高工作效率!
表格:交換欄位方法比較
方法 | 優點 | 缺點 |
---|---|---|
剪下與貼上 | 簡單易懂 | 效率較低 |
剪切工具 | 快速高效 | 僅限於相鄰欄位 |
複製工具 | 可用於任意位置既欄位 | 操作步驟較多 |
快捷鍵 | 快速便捷 | 僅限於相鄰欄位 |
VBA 宏 | 自動化操作 | 需要一定那些編程知識 |
第三方工具 | 多功能 | 需要額外購買 |
為何傳統那剪貼方法不可如直接交換欄位效率高?
傳統那個剪貼方法通常需要幾個步驟才能完成,包括複製、粘貼合刪除。那些可能會很耗時,尤其是於處理大量數據時。相較之下,直接交換欄位則可以一步到位,將兩個欄位那值進行互換,無需複製、粘貼又刪除等繁瑣操作,從而提高效率。
以下表格比較完傳統剪貼方法且直接交換欄位方法那效率:
方法 | 步驟 | 時間複雜度 |
---|---|---|
傳統剪貼方法 | 複製、粘貼、刪除 | O(n) |
直接交換欄位 | 交換 | O(1) |
其中,n 代表數據量。當數據量較大時,傳統剪貼方法此時間複雜度會隨著數據量所增加而增加,效率會下降。而直接交換欄位方法那時間複雜度為常數級此,無受數據量影響,因此效率更高。
除完效率上其優勢,直接交換欄位方法還有以下優點:
- 更易於操作: 直接交換欄位方法只涉及一個步驟,操作更簡單,無易出錯。
- 更安全: 直接交換欄位方法莫會創建臨時數據,因此更安全,未易造成數據丟失。
- 更靈活: 直接交換欄位方法可以應用於各種場景,例如交換兩個表中一些欄位值,交換兩個文件中那內容等。
總之,直接交換欄位方法比傳統剪貼方法效率更高、操作更簡單、更安全、更靈活,為數據處理中一種高效便捷既方法。
如何利用Excel VBA實現更複雜所欄位交換操作?
如何利用Excel VBA實現更複雜其欄位交換操作?此是一個常見且重要某需求,特別為內處理大量數據時。傳統某手動交換方式可能耗時且容易出錯,而利用VBA則可以快速高效地完成此任務。本文將探討如何利用VBA實現更複雜該欄位交換操作,並演示具體一些代碼示例。
1. 概述
VBA提供多種方法實現欄位交換,常用既方法包括:
-
使用
Range
對象: 將需要交換那兩個欄位作為Range
對象,然後使用Cut
還有Paste
方法進行交換。 -
使用
Copy
合PasteSpecial
方法: 將需要交換某欄位複製到臨時變量,然後使用PasteSpecial
方法粘貼到目標欄位,並將源欄位清空。 -
使用循環遍歷: 循環遍歷需要交換那欄位,並根據特定條件進行交換。
-
使用
Do While
循環: 循環遍歷需要交換既欄位,並根據特定條件進行交換,直到滿足結束條件。
2. 代碼示例
以下乃一些利用VBA實現欄位交換那代碼示例:
2.1 使用Range
對象:
vba
Sub SwapColumns()
Dim col1 As Range, col2 As Range
Set col1 = Range("A1:A10")
Set col2 = Range("B1:B10")
col1.Cut
col2.Insert Shift:=xlToRight
End Sub
2.2 使用Copy
且PasteSpecial
方法:
vba
Sub SwapColumnsWithCopyPaste()
Dim col1 As Range, col2 As Range
Set col1 = Range("A1:A10")
Set col2 = Range("B1:B10")
col1.Copy
col2.PasteSpecial xlPasteValues
col1.ClearContents
End Sub
2.3 使用循環遍歷:
vba
Sub SwapColumnsWithLoop()
Dim i As Long
For i = 1 To 10
Dim cell1 As Range, cell2 As Range
Set cell1 = Range("A" & i)
Set cell2 = Range("B" & i)
Dim temp As Variant
temp = cell1.Value
cell1.Value = cell2.Value
cell2.Value = temp
Next i
End Sub
3. 總結
VBA提供結束多種方法實現欄位交換,可以選擇最適合特定需求某方法。本文介紹完成多種方法並提供完代碼示例,希望對您有所幫助。
附錄
方法 | 優點 | 缺點 | 適用情況 |
---|---|---|---|
使用Range 對象 |
快速高效 | 僅限於相鄰之欄位 | 需要交換相鄰欄位 |
使用Copy 共PasteSpecial 方法 |
支持非相鄰欄位 | 效率略低 | 需要交換非相鄰欄位 |
使用循環遍歷 | 支持任意欄位交換 | 效率較低 | 需要進行複雜既判斷還存在交換 |
Excel欄位交換時,為什麼要注意數據格式那個一致性?
裡使用Excel處理數據時,經常需要對不同欄位進行交換操作,以方便數據分析或展示。但為,內交換欄位之前,需要特別注意數據格式一些一致性,否則可能導致數據分析錯誤或展示異常。以下將詳細説明為什麼需要注意數據格式此一致性,以及如何避免因格式沒一致而導致該問題。
為什麼需要注意數據格式此处一致性?
當交換未同欄位既數據時,如果數據格式不一致,會導致以下問題:
- 數據分析錯誤: 否同格式一些數據無法進行正確其計算並比較。例如,如果將文數字段與數值字段交換,可能會導致計算結果無準確。
- 數據展示異常: 沒同格式此處數據於表格中會以勿同一些方式顯示。例如,如果將日期字段與文本字段交換,日期可能會以文本格式顯示,導致數據難以理解。
如何避免因格式莫一致而導致那問題?
為完避免因格式沒一致而導致該問題,之內交換欄位之前,可以採取以下措施:
1. 檢查數據格式: 里交換欄位之前,應檢查每個欄位之數據格式,並確保所有欄位格式一致。例如,如果所有欄位都應為文本格式,則應確保所有欄位都設置為文本格式。
2. 格式化數據: 如果發現數據格式沒一致,可以格式化數據以使格式一致。例如,可以將日期字段格式化為日期格式,或者將數字字段格式化為數字格式。
3. 使用公式: 內某些情況下,可以使用公式來轉換數據格式。例如,可以使用 TEXT
函數將日期轉換為文本格式,或使用 VALUE
函數將文本轉換為數字格式。
4. 避免混合格式: 儘量避免内同一個欄位中使用混合格式所數據。例如,避免之中同一個日期欄位中使用日期合文本格式那數據。
例子
以下乃一個表格,演示完無同格式所數據交換後可能出現之問題:
原始欄位 | 數據格式 | 交換後欄位 | 數據格式 | 問題 |
---|---|---|---|---|
日期 | 日期 | 文本 | 文本 | 日期無法計算及比較,展示異常 |
文本 | 文本 | 數值 | 數值 | 無法正確計算共比較數據 |
總結
處交換Excel欄位時,注意數據格式此一致性非常重要。通過檢查與格式化數據,可以避免因格式沒一致而導致此問題,確保數據分析還具備展示這準確性。
Excel欄位交換技巧:誰最需要掌握?初學者指南
對於經常使用 Excel 那人來説,掌握欄位交換技巧可以顯著提升工作效率。而對於以下幾種類型那人,學習欄位交換技巧更乃尤為重要:
- 初學者: 透過學習欄位交換技巧,初學者可以更輕鬆地理解還有操作 Excel 數據,並加快學習那進度。
- 經常需要整理數據一些人: 欄位交換技巧可以幫助您快速整理雜亂既數據,並根據特定其需求進行排序與分析。
- 需要進行大量數據分析此處人: 欄位交換技巧可以讓您更方便地處理不同來源該數據,並進行綜合分析。
- 需要進行數據可視化其人: 欄位交換技巧可以幫助您創建更直觀一些圖表,更有效地傳達資訊。
以下表格列出結束常見之欄位交換技巧及其使用方法:
技巧名稱 | 使用方法 | 適用情況 |
---|---|---|
剪下還具備插入 | 選擇要交換此column,右鍵點擊選擇“剪下”,然後移動到想要插入既位置,右鍵選擇“插入剪下此处單元格” | 將column移動到其他位置 |
複製與粘貼 | 選擇要交換那column,右鍵點擊選擇“複製”,然後移動到想要插入某位置,右鍵選擇“插入複製那單元格” | 將column複製到其他位置 |
拖放 | 選擇要交換某column,按住Ctrl鍵,拖放到想要插入此位置 | 將column快速移動到其他位置 |
使用“替換”功能 | 於“替換”窗口中,將“查找內容”設置為要交換一些第一個column,將“替換為”設置為第二個column,點擊“全部替換” | 將兩個column進行交換 |
于使用那些些技巧之前,建議您先備份您之 Excel 文件,以防出現意外情況。
學習欄位交換技巧可以幫助您更有效地使用 Excel,並提高您之工作效率。希望此篇文章能夠幫助您更好地掌握這些一實用之技巧!